
上节课我们已经讲解了如何成功编译ambari源码,安装ambari-server rpm包以及成功部署ambari。本节课我们来复盘一下上节课的编译过程,以及思考如何实现一次性成功编译ambari。
要想一次性成功编译ambari,那么就需要将预置工作做好,比如:
- maven镜像源配置,
- node_moudle模块预先拷贝
- 一些从网上下载的文件预先设置好
- 等等…
那么现在开始,我们再从零做一次ambari的编译工作,争取一次性将其编译成功:
一、下载 ambari 2.7.5
我们将ambari源码包下载到/opt目录下
cd /opt
# https://github.com/apache/ambari/archive/refs/tags/release-2.7.5.tar.gz 源码包大小:79M
# https://www-eu.apache.org/dist/ambari/ambari-2.7.5/apache-

本文详细复盘了如何一次性成功编译Ambari 2.7.5,涵盖从下载源码到编译的全过程。重点包括准备工具软件如Java、Maven、Node.js等,配置Maven镜像源,拷贝HDP文件,修改Ambari版本号,以及预下载编译所需文件。此外,文章还介绍了如何在编译后的RPM包安装Ambari,涉及httpd服务的安装、yum本地仓库的设置和数据库的配置。最后,讨论了利用Docker简化编译环境的复用。
订阅专栏 解锁全文
743

被折叠的 条评论
为什么被折叠?



